Critical Care Nursing : Diagnosis and Management

ISBN : 9780443115813

Author : Linda D. Urden

Publisher : Elsevier

Year : 2026

Language : English

Type : Book

Description : Winner of a Silver American Journal of Nursing Book of the Year award for its 9th edition! Prepare for the challenges of today’s progressive and critical care nursing environments! Critical Care Nursing: Diagnosis and Management, 10th Edition is a comprehensive guide to critical care nursing concepts as they apply to clinical assessment, diagnostic procedures, and therapeutic management
